Car Control Event Bookings

WA Sporting Car Club, in partnership with Electrical Group Training (EGT), brings you the Start Line range of educational and introductory days. These days are your entry point to enjoying motorsport and improving your driving skills on and off the track.

EGT Car Control Challenge

Held on the infield skidpan, you’ll put your vehicle through its paces on a Motorkhana course. Accuracy and control are key.

  • Skidpan format
  • Suitable for new drivers (14+)
  • Timed (non-competitive)
  • 3 Hour session
  • $20 per car (plus $25 per driver for MSA Introductory Licence if required)

Car Control Challenge Basic Requirements

  • Your own vehicle that is mechanically sound and capable of safely undertaking the activities
  • No helmet necessary
  • Long pants and enclosed shoes
  • Minimum age of 14 years old

Further information on how to prepare for these days will be sent to the participant after registration. Please see the calendar for event dates, or email admin@wascc.asn.au to be put on the mailing list.

Who is Electrical Group Training?

Our Start Line events sponsor Electrical Group Training (EGT) is the largest employer of electrical apprentices in Western Australia. Their apprentices are amongst the safest and best trained in the electro technology industry.

As a not-for-profit group training organisation, EGT employs and trains apprentices within the industry and places them with a host employer for an agreed period of time, in order to gain various on-the-job experience.

EGT provides opportunities to build lifelong careers, whilst delivering host employers with low risk, flexible, hassle-free employment solutions.
